Champlain Area Trails Grand Hike Set For May 9

Champlain Area Trails is inviting the public to its annual Grand Hike on May 9 across New York’s Champlain Valley. The all-day event offers routes ranging from two to 16 miles, with shuttle options and rest stops along the way. Participants will enjoy a celebration featuring food, music, and community groups. Organizers say proceeds support trail development and land conservation efforts across the region.
